Referring to fig. 1-4, the present invention provides a technical solution:
the utility model provides a cast steel spare production is with pouring device, is including jar body 1, and the top of jar body 1 is provided with lid 5, and the upper surface center department of lid 5 is fixed and is provided with pan feeding mouth 4, pan feeding mouth 4 and lid 5 integrated into one piece, and pan feeding mouth 4 communicates with each other with jar body 1, and fixed splashproof ring 3 that is provided with around pan feeding mouth 4. A straight pipe 12 is fixedly arranged at the bottom of the feeding port 4, the straight pipe 12 is communicated with the feeding port 4, and through holes 13 which are integrally formed are uniformly arranged on the side surface of the bottom of the straight pipe 12.
Through above-mentioned technical scheme, when using, can place the fashioned mould of required pouring in the inside of jar body 1, aim at straight tube 12 bottom with the central point of mould afterwards, the user is with outside molten iron through the inside of the slowly leading-in to jar body 1 of effect of pan feeding mouth 4 like this, through the thru hole 13 of straight tube 12 bottom, the inside of slow inflow forming die makes things convenient for its shaping afterwards, through the effect of splashproof ring 3, the condition that the molten iron splashes prevents to appear at the in-process of empting.
Preferably, the splash ring 3 is funnel-shaped on the inside. The upper surface of the tank body 1 is fixedly provided with a clamping plate 14, the bottom surface of the cover body 5 is fixedly provided with a clamping groove 15, and the clamping groove 15 is matched with the clamping plate 14. The upper end side surface of the tank body 1 is fixedly provided with an air release valve 6, and the air release valve 6 penetrates through the cover body 5. One side of snuffle valve 6 is provided with communicating pipe 8, and the middle-end of communicating pipe 8 is fixed and is provided with valve 7, and the fixed air extractor 11 that is provided with in bottom of communicating pipe 8, the fixed switch knob 10 that is provided with of upper surface of air extractor 11, switch knob 10 and 11 electrical property of air extractor link to each other, and one side of switch knob 10 is provided with snuffle pipe 9. One side of the communicating pipe 8 is provided with a pressure gauge 2.
The device of pouring is used in steel casting production of this embodiment when using, can place the fashioned mould of required pouring in the inside of jar body 1, later with the central point of mould put to straight tube 12 bottom, the user is leading-in to the inside of jar body 1 slowly with outside molten iron through the effect of pan feeding mouth 4 like this, through thru hole 13 of straight tube 12 bottom, the inside of slow inflow forming die, make things convenient for its shaping afterwards, through the effect of splashproof ring 3, the condition that the molten iron splashes prevents to appear in the in-process of empting. The inside of splashproof ring 3 is for leaking hopper-shaped, can make things convenient for the staff to empty. The tank body 1 and the cover body 5 are tightly connected through the clamping plate 14 and the clamping groove 15, so that the cover body 5 can be prevented from falling off. After the cover 5 covers the upper surface of the tank body 1, the engaging groove 15 and the engaging plate 14 are attached together, and the engaging groove 15 and the engaging plate 14 are filled with a large amount of gas, which results in the loose connection between the cover 5 and the tank body 1. At this moment, the air pump 11 is started, the air in the clamping groove 15 and the plate is extracted under the action of the communicating pipe 8, a pressure difference is formed, the tank body 1 and the cover body 5 cannot easily fall off, the communicating pipe 8 can be closed timely under the action of the valve 7 to ensure safety, the work of the air pump 11 is stopped, and when the cover body 5 needs to be opened, the air pump 11 only needs to be closed, the air release valve 6 is opened, and the pressure can be released to be opened. Through the effect of manometer 2, can monitor the inside pressure of lid 5 in real time.
